Is 1 mm the same as 1 cm?

One mm is one “millimeter” or one one-thousandth of a meter (1 mm = 1/1000 m). One cm is one “centimeter” or one one-hundredth of a meter (1 cm = 1/100 m). Therefore, 1 cm = 10 mm. To convert mm to cm, divide the number of mm by 10 to get the number of cm.

What is mm length?

millimetre (mm), also spelled millimeter, unit of length equal to 0.001 metre in the metric system and the equivalent of 0.03937 inch.

What is mm scale?

The millimetre (international spelling; SI unit symbol mm) or millimeter (American spelling) is a unit of length in the metric system, equal to one thousandth of a metre, which is the SI base unit of length. Therefore, there are one thousand millimetres in a metre. There are ten millimetres in a centimetre.

How do you calculate mm on a scale?

Multiply inch measurements by 25.4 to find their length in millimeters. You may need a calculator for this one. Start by entering your inch measurement up to 2 decimal places (as in “6.25”). Then, hit the “x” button and punch in “25.4,” as there are roughly 25.4 millimeters in 1 inch.

Why is there no 16mm wrench?

1911, is there a reason they don’t use any 16MM nuts or bolts? 16mm and 18mm nuts / bolts are most commonly found on American vehicles that converted to metric hardware, and not import vehicles designed with metric hardware. So, you don’t find them in most basic wrench / socket sets.
